A total of 220,000 hikers visited the nature reserves and national parks today • Many activities are expected during the holiday: Knights in the Star of Jordan, a sunrise tour on Mount Gerizim, a Nabataean experience in Mamshit and more • Tomorrow will be beautiful, Friday and Saturday warmer than usual


About 220,000 hikers visited the nature reserves and national parks today (Wednesday).

Among the prominent national parks today were: Caesarea National Park with about 7,000 hikers, Yarkon Tel Afek National Park with about 5,500 hikers, Masada National Park with about 4,500 hikers and the Migdal Tzedek National Park, Apollonia and Beit Guvrin with about 3,500 hikers each from them.

Among the nature reserves, Ein Gedi stood out with about 6,000 hikers, the Banias nature reserves and cliff springs with about 3,500 hikers each and Ein Afek and Nahal Eyun with about 2,500 hikers each.

Other notable sites today were: Besor National Park-Eshkol Park, Gan Hashlosha and Tel Ashkelon.

Also last night, about 7,000 hikers in the night parking lots paid for by the Nature and Parks Authority around the country, including: Masada, Mamshit, Ashkelon, HaBesor, Maayan Harod, Khan Beerot and more.

Meanwhile, thousands of hikers visited the information and information stations set up by the Nature and Parks Authority in cooperation with the Ministry of Environmental Protection at dozens of popular hiking centers in nature reserves and national parks in the open.

The Nature and Parks Authority is preparing for many hikers who are expected to hike in the nature reserves and national parks also during the second holiday and on Saturday.

Among the prominent activities that will take place during the holiday: non-stop knights in the Jordan Star National Park, a sunrise tour in Mount Gerizim National Park, the Nabataean experience with activities for the whole family and stalls in Mamshit National Park, a walk in paradise in Ein Prat Reserve, touching light in Qumran National Park and more.

All this in addition to a wide range of free tours of dozens of nature reserves and national parks, among others by professional guides in collaboration with the Ministry of Tourism.

The evening and night will be partly cloudy to clear and colder than usual for the period, especially inland.

Forecasted temperatures for tonight and tomorrow: Kiryat Shmona 25-11, Katzrin 21-9, Safed 18-9, Tiberias 27-11, Nazareth 22-10, Haifa 20-13, Tel Aviv 20-13, Jerusalem 20-9, Ashkelon 20-14, Ein Gedi 29-19, Beer Sheva 24-10, Arad 23-8, Mitzpe Ramon 22-7 and Eilat 29-16 degrees.

Tomorrow, after a cool morning, will be fine, there will be a slight rise in temperatures, especially in the mountains and inland and they are average for the period.

In the evening, cool weather will prevail.

On Friday, there will be a significant increase in temperatures, especially in the mountains and inland, and it will be warmer than usual for the season until it rains.

High clouds will partially cover the sky.

From noon to evening, strong northerly winds will blow along the coastal plain.

Meteo Tech reported that on Saturday it will be hotter than usual until it rains in the mountains and inland and there may be haze.

In the coastal plain and in the lowlands there will be a slight drop in temperatures.

High clouds will partially cover the sky.

Sunday will be partly cloudy with a slight drop in temperatures and a rise in humidity, especially in the mountains and inland, but they are still above average for the period.

No significant change is expected on Monday.
